Are Maltipoos Good for First-Time Dog Owners?

Choosing your first dog is a big decision. You want a breed that's loving, easy to train, and adaptable to your lifestyle. Many new owners wonder: are Maltipoos good for first-time dog owners? The short answer is yes-but there are a few important things you should know before bringing one home.

Why Maltipoos Make Great First Dogs

1. Friendly Temperament

Maltipoos are a mix of the Maltese and the Poodle, which gives them a playful yet gentle personality. They love being around people, making them excellent companions for singles, couples, and families alike.

2. Trainability

"With their Poodle intelligence, Maltipoos are quick learners." First-time dog owners often appreciate how eager these pups are to please. Positive reinforcement methods-like treats and praise-work especially well.

3. Adaptable Living

Whether you live in an apartment or a house with a yard, Maltipoos adapt easily. They don't require large amounts of space, but they do need daily walks and playtime to stay happy and healthy.

What First-Time Owners Should Keep in Mind

Grooming Needs

Because of their soft, curly coats, Maltipoos need regular brushing and grooming. If you're new to dog ownership, this might take some getting used to-but it also helps you bond with your pup.

Separation Anxiety

Maltipoos are highly social and may struggle if left alone for long periods. New owners should plan on giving their puppy plenty of attention-or consider doggy daycare if they work long hours.

Health Considerations

As with any breed, Maltipoos can be prone to certain health issues, including dental problems and allergies. Regular vet visits and proper care go a long way in keeping them healthy.

So, Are Maltipoos Good for First-Time Dog Owners?

Absolutely. "With their affectionate personalities, intelligence, and adaptability, Maltipoos are one of the best choices for new pet parents." As long as you're ready to commit to grooming and companionship, a Maltipoo can make your first dog-owning experience a joyful one.
